  As reported by https://www.coindesk.com/10000-bitcoins-price-makes-history, the price of Bitcoin crossed the $10,000 threshold for the first time on December 7, 2017. This historic achievement was met with a mix of excitement and skepticism from market observers and investors alike.

  The journey to this point has been tumultuous, with Bitcoin's price experiencing wild fluctuations over the years. From its inception in 2009, Bitcoin has seen its value soar and plummet multiple times, often driven by speculative mania and regulatory news.

  However, the latest surge in Bitcoin's price can be largely attributed to the increasing adoption of the cryptocurrency by institutional investors. Major financial institutions, including Fidelity Investments and Grayscale Investments, have launched Bitcoin-focused products, signaling a shift in the market's perception of Bitcoin as a speculative asset to a potential store of value.

  Moreover, regulatory clarity has played a crucial role in the rise of Bitcoin's price. Countries like Japan and Switzerland have taken steps to regulate the cryptocurrency market, which has helped to mitigate some of the risks associated with investing in Bitcoin.

  The growing acceptance among retail investors has also contributed to the surge in Bitcoin's price. As more people become aware of the potential of cryptocurrencies, they are increasingly looking to invest in Bitcoin as a way to diversify their portfolios and protect against inflation.
